DxO PhotoLab 9.6 - Key Improvements for Photographers

Problem: Photographers struggle with noisy high‑ISO images, limited control over mask feathering, and bulky RAW files that fill storage quickly.

DeepPRIME XD3 for Bayer Sensors

The new engine extends the advanced denoising and demosaicing to Bayer‑based cameras. It delivers cleaner, sharper results, preserving texture and accurate color even in demanding lighting.

AI Masks with Diffusion Control

Diffusion adds a softening option for mask edges, allowing smoother transitions and finer creative adjustments without breaking the workflow.

Creative Benefits

  • More natural selection edges
  • Better handling of subtle tonal shifts

High‑Fidelity DNG Compression

This feature creates Linear DNG files that retain full dynamic range while reducing size up to four times. Storage demands drop dramatically, making archiving and batch processing faster.

Practical Impact

  • Lower storage costs
  • Quicker file transfers
